Al Seer Marine Supplies & Equipment PJSC  (ADX:ASM) EBIT Explanation

1. EBIT or Operating Income is linked to Return on Capital for both regular definition and Joel Greenblatt's definition.

Al Seer Marine Supplies & Equipment PJSC's annualized ROC % for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as:

ROC % (Q: Dec. 2025 )
=NOPAT/Average Invested Capital
=Operating Income * ( 1 - Tax Rate % )/( (Invested Capital (Q: Dec. 2024 ) + Invested Capital (Q: Dec. 2025 ))/ count )
=119.735 * ( 1 - 2.54% )/( (3741.4 + 2985.858)/ 2 )
=116.693731/3363.629
=3.47 %

where

Invested Capital(Q: Dec. 2024 )
=Total Assets - Accounts Payable & Accrued Expense - Excess Cash
=Total Assets - Accounts Payable & Accrued Expense - ( Cash, Cash Equivalents, Marketable Securities - max(0, Total Current Liabilities - Total Current Assets+Cash, Cash Equivalents, Marketable Securities))
=8387.906 - 118.765 - ( 5719.824 - max(0, 1713.472 - 6241.213+5719.824))
=3741.4

Invested Capital(Q: Dec. 2025 )
=Total Assets - Accounts Payable & Accrued Expense - Excess Cash
=Total Assets - Accounts Payable & Accrued Expense - ( Cash, Cash Equivalents, Marketable Securities - max(0, Total Current Liabilities - Total Current Assets+Cash, Cash Equivalents, Marketable Securities))
=8028.706 - 104.235 - ( 5148.306 - max(0, 732.756 - 5671.369+5148.306))
=2985.858

Note: The Operating Income data used here is one times the annual (Dec. 2025) data.

2. Joel Greenblatt's definition of Return on Capital:

Al Seer Marine Supplies & Equipment PJSC's annualized ROC (Joel Greenblatt) % for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as:

ROC (Joel Greenblatt) %(Q: Dec. 2025 )
=EBIT/Average of (Net fixed Assets + Net Working Capital)
=EBIT/Average of (Property, Plant and Equipment+Net Working Capital)
     Q: Dec. 2024  Q: Dec. 2025
=EBIT/( ( (Property, Plant and Equipment + Net Working Capital) + (Property, Plant and Equipment + Net Working Capital) )/ count )
=-223.701/( ( (1941.481 + max(143.703, 0)) + (1869.861 + max(-180.284, 0)) )/ 2 )
=-223.701/( ( 2085.184 + 1869.861 )/ 2 )
=-223.701/1977.5225
=-11.31 %

where Working Capital is:

Working Capital(Q: Dec. 2024 )
=(Accounts Receivable + Total Inventories + Other Current Assets) - (Accounts Payable & Accrued Expense + Defer. Rev. + Other Current Liabilities)
=(315.458 + 7.638 + 121.802) - (118.765 + 0 + 182.43)
=143.703

Working Capital(Q: Dec. 2025 )
=(Accounts Receivable + Total Inventories + Other Current Assets) - (Accounts Payable & Accrued Expense + Defer. Rev. + Other Current Liabilities)
=(86.203 + 4.414 + 366.966) - (104.235 + 0 + 533.632)
=-180.284

When net working capital is negative, 0 is used.

Note: The EBIT data used here is one times the annual (Dec. 2025) EBIT data.

Al Seer Marine Supplies & Equipment PJSC EBIT Calculation

EBIT, sometimes also called Earnings Before Interest and Taxes, is a measure of a firm's profit that includes all expenses except interest and income tax expenses. It is the difference between operating revenues and operating expenses. When a firm does not have non-operating income, then Operating Income is sometimes used as a synonym for EBIT and operating profit.

Al Seer Marine Supplies & Equipment PJSC Business Description

Address Plot Number A-20, Sector MW-5, P.O. Box 33639, Mussafah Industrial City, Abu Dhabi, ARE
Al Seer Marine Supplies & Equipment PJSC is a maritime organization. Its service portfolio includes commercial shipping, yachting, boat building, large-scale 3D printing, unmanned vessel platforms and capabilities. The company has three segments, namely commercial shipping (commercial shipping, cargo, trade and maritime assets), yachting (management, maintenance, crewing and operations), IDT (3D printing, maintenance services, training, unmanned systems and capability development, construction & manufacturing new builds, boat building, ship building, naval architecture and engineering) and defense & security consultancy, unmanned systems, through life support and training). The majority of the company's revenue is derived from the Commercial shipping segment.
